HB 1028
Indiana House Bill

Student hunger and homelessness. Establishes the student hunger and homelessness study committee (committee) for the purposes of: (1) studying the prevalence of homelessness, housing insecurity, and food insecurity among students at Indiana colleges and universities during the 2022 academic year; and (2) providing suggestions for eliminating these issues. Provides that the committee must determine, as accurately as practicable, the number of Indiana college and university students who are homeless, housing insecure, or food insecure. Provides that the committee consists of: (1) an employee of the family and social services administration; (2) an employee of the department of child services; (3) an employee of the department of education; (4) an employee of the commission for higher education; (5) an employee of the Indiana housing and community development authority; (6) a member of the commission on improving the status of children in Indiana; and (7) an employee of each state educational institution. Provides that the committee may solicit assistance from private groups, colleges, and universities in performing the study. Requires the committee to report the results of the study to the governor and the legislative council not later than July 31, 2023.
